dc.description.abstractIschemic preconditioning can be defined as the protective mechanism which is triggered against prolonged ischemia induced organ damage, by single or repetitive brief periods of ischemia-reperfusions. Since described for the first time in 1986 to date trials are made to reveal the mechanism and factors affecting the mechanism of ischemic preconditioning but experience is limited on clinical implication of ischemic preconditioning. In this paper, the effect of ischemic preconditioning on organs other than myocardium and its prominent effects in clinical practice are revealed.
